Hyderabad: Singareni Collieries Company Limited(SCCL) workers will receive Production Linked Reward Scheme Bonus, popularly known as Diwali bonus on Friday. Each worker will receive Rs.93,750 under the Diwali bonus.

Deputy Chief Minister Mallu Bhatti Vikramarka on Thursday announced that the company would deposit the Diwali bonus amount in the accounts of workers on Friday. The Diwali bonus is applicable to around 40,000 workers working in the company.


During the Dasara festival the company has distributed Rs. 796 crore to all Singareni employees as a 33 percent profit share, officials claimed. Each worker received an average of Rs. 1.90 lakh and outsourced staff too were paid Rs.5,000. Apart from this the company has released Rs.90 crore for providing Rs.25,000 to each worker under festival advance.

In total, the company has released Rs. 1250 crore under Diwali bonus, profit share and festival advance during this month-long period. Thus, on an average, Singareni employees received approximately Rs. 3 lakh each during this month, according to officials.
